So i was driving today and the car started fuel cutting then a CEL light came on. lowered the boost and still fuel cut anyone have any idea what this is ? code came up as EGR air / fuel flow.
Yea bro your line popped off your EGR valve in the back on the manifold right below the throttle body. Take you hand, stick it behind the throttle body and feel around and you should feel the loose line. Reattach the line to the EGR valve by feeling for the nipple on the EGR valve.

reach behind the throttle body. There will be a nipple back there feel for it. Reach down a little farther and there will be a vacum line there. Plug it in the nipple , zip tie it and your good to go. You can't see it so its all done by feel.
